University Malaysia of Computer Science & Engineering (UniMy) announced new scholarships and bursaries for talented and science and maths-inclined SPM and STPM, Matriculation and Diploma equivalent holders keen on pursuing Foundation and Degree courses in Computer Science and Software Engineering.
Established in collaboration with the Malaysian government, UniMy, Malaysia’s first ICT-focused boutique university is a response to the Education Ministry’s mandate to build a knowledge-based economy. As part of the ‘new knowledge hub’ aiming to transform the higher education landscape, UniMy is committed to bridging the supply and demand gap in critical ICT areas to provide the nation with a highly skilled and knowledgeable workforce.
“Our new merit scholarships and bursaries serve as a platform for deserving youngsters to pursue a tertiary education in ICT and subsequently map a rewarding career path in the relevant industry. Therefore, we are inviting qualified students to grab this golden opportunity and be a part of our student body in our vibrant campus in Cyberjaya,” said Associate Professor Dr. Mohamad Kasim Abdul Jalil, Acting Vice Chancellor of UniMy.
